Baseball Quiz
In this quiz, MLB means Major League Baseball and most of our questions are related to this league. The MLB is the professional baseball organization in North America. A total of 30 teams play in MLB — 15 teams in the National League and 15 in the American League — with 29 in the USA and 1 in Canada.
